Experian continues to invest for growth with two senior appointments within Consumer Information Services

Nottingham, 08 July 2013 - Experian®, the global information services company, today announces two new appointments within its Consumer Information Services business. Andy Wills has been appointed as Director of Data and Mark Hodgkinson has joined as Director of Product. Andy and Mark bring with them invaluable experience in driving business growth through product innovation.

Andy has previously held senior positions at Barclaycard, Capital One Bank and Ernst & Young.  He has a track record of managing complex business functions in financial services organisations with a focus on data, risk and technology. Prior to joining Experian, Andy was Head of Information Management at Barclaycard, where he designed, built and ran Barclaycard’s Information Management function. Before this position, Andy worked as Head of Credit Risk Delivery where he was responsible for Barclaycard’s Credit Risk Office’s change management function and risk decisioning technologies.

Mark’s expertise is focused on leading companies through business change and transformation, and programme planning and delivery.  He joins from Citi bank, where he held the position of Programme Director and was accountable for the development and delivery of core strategic initiatives within the UK holdings arm of Citi.  Prior to this, Mark worked for AVIVA as Head of Change where, following the acquisition of the RAC, he focused on driving operational and technological synergies in order to ensure the overall customer experience was enhanced.

About Experian
Experian is the leading global information services company, providing data and analytical tools to clients around the world. The Group helps businesses to manage credit risk, prevent fraud, target marketing offers and automate decision making. Experian also helps individuals to check their credit report and credit score, and protect against identity theft.

Experian plc is listed on the London Stock Exchange (EXPN) and is a constituent of the FTSE 100 index. Total revenue for the year ended 31 March 2013 was US$4.7 billion. Experian employs approximately 17,000 people in 40 countries and has its corporate headquarters in Dublin, Ireland, with operational headquarters in Nottingham, UK; California, US; and São Paulo, Brazil.
